Denmark - Import of Electrical Signalling, Safety or Traffic Control Equipment for Railways or Tramways
Since 2014, Denmark Import of Electrical Signalling, Safety or Traffic Control Equipment for Railways or Tramways grew 7.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 11 comparing other countries in Import of Electrical Signalling, Safety or Traffic Control Equipment for Railways or Tramways with €16,393,107.38. Denmark is overtaken by Germany, which was ranked number 10 with €16,403,840.59 and is followed by Austria at €16,327,255.97. Germany lead the ranking with €51,108,121.46 in 2019, an increase of 0.6% compared to 2018. Spain, Netherlands and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us witnessed the best average annual growth at +166.9% per year, while Hungary was the worst growing country at -47.8% per year.

Date | Euros |
---|---|
2019 | 16,393,107.38 |
2018 | 15,220,240.00 |
2017 | 17,696,390.00 |
2016 | 14,139,670.00 |
2015 | 14,974,670.00 |
